CVE-2005-0649

CVE-2005-0649 is a medium-severity vulnerability in Pixel-apes Group Safehtml with a CVSS 2.0 base score of 4.3. It is not currently listed as actively exploited by CISA, and its EPSS exploit-prediction score is low.

Key facts

Description

Pixel-Apes SafeHTML before 1.2.1 allows remote attackers to bypass cross-site scripting (XSS) protection via "hexadecimal HTML entities."
